'use strict';
// we can't use path.win32.isAbsolute because it also matches paths starting with a forward slash
const matchNativeWin32Path = /^[A-Z]:[/\\]|^\\\\/i;
function urlToRequest(url, root) { // Do not rewrite an empty url
if (url === '') { return ''; }
const moduleRequestRegex = /^[^?]*~/; let request;
if (matchNativeWin32Path.test(url)) { // absolute windows path, keep it
request = url; } else if (root !== undefined && root !== false && /^\//.test(url)) { // if root is set and the url is root-relative
switch (typeof root) { // 1. root is a string: root is prefixed to the url
case 'string': // special case: `~` roots convert to module request
if (moduleRequestRegex.test(root)) { request = root.replace(/([^~/])$/, '$1/') + url.slice(1); } else { request = root + url; } break; // 2. root is `true`: absolute paths are allowed
// *nix only, windows-style absolute paths are always allowed as they doesn't start with a `/`
case 'boolean': request = url; break; default: throw new Error( "Unexpected parameters to loader-utils 'urlToRequest': url = " + url + ', root = ' + root + '.' ); } } else if (/^\.\.?\//.test(url)) { // A relative url stays
request = url; } else { // every other url is threaded like a relative url
request = './' + url; }
// A `~` makes the url an module
if (moduleRequestRegex.test(request)) { request = request.replace(moduleRequestRegex, ''); }
return request; }
module.exports = urlToRequest;
